Explain what might happen to tundra animals, such as polar bears, as earths climate warms.
zloy xaker [14]

Climate change and polar bears. Temperatures in the Arctic are rising at least twice as fast as the global average and sea ice cover is diminishing by nearly four per cent per decade. The loss of sea ice affects polar bears' ability to find food, studies show.

A christian renaissance scientist, considered possibly the greatest scientist of all time, was
Oksanka [162]

The greatest scientist of the Christian Renaissance is regarded as Isaac Newton.

Following the Middle Ages, there was a passionate era of "rebirth" for European culture, the arts, politics, and commerce known as the Renaissance. The Renaissance, which is typically characterized as occurring between the 14th and the 17th centuries, fostered the rediscovery of ancient philosophy, literature, and art. Global discovery opened up new places and civilizations to European trade, and some of the greatest philosophers, writers, politicians, scientists, and artists of human history flourished during this time.

Between the Middle Ages and contemporary civilization, the Renaissance is credited for bridging the gap. In Florence, Italy, a city with a vibrant cultural heritage where affluent residents could afford to assist aspiring artists, the Renaissance first emerged.
